Actalent Systems Engineer III in Colorado Springs, Colorado

Job Title: Systems Engineer III

Job Description

Join our dedicated team to support the US Space Force Space Systems Command in the vital operational maintenance and sustainment of ground-based radars integral to US and Allied strategic missile surveillance, warning defense, and space surveillance missions. This role involves responsive planning, development, and delivery of radar hardware and software modifications, ensuring they meet customer requirements and operational standards. This on-site position located near Peterson Air Force Base offers a contract-to-hire opportunity, targeted to convert with a salary range of $110k-125 based on experience. A secret clearance is required, and candidates cannot hold a TS clearance.
